Oxhide I

No upcoming showtimes scheduled.
Director: Jiayin Liu, Jiayin Liu
2005 / 110min / DCP

A key work in the 21st-century boom of Chinese independent documentaries, Liu’s totally assured debut offers a privileged glimpse into everyday life as lived by one working-class Chinese family crowded into a Beijing apartment. The disarming intimacy is explained by the fact that the family is Liu’s own, while the 23-year-old director plays herself in this deft nonfiction-narrative hybrid, which in 23 static shots confined completely to the apartment manages to encompass some vast truths about family life.
